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0738834 8274945415 6511954743 66155
10728815 102828578
10728815 102828578
503 7434303 618419
All about undefined
Interested in learning more?
10728815 102828578
503 7434303 618419
See more
61 491158 34790031
0570096 772 50842 984493 18738
See more
680143055 0075737
0415749 843 64313523 39
See more